Plant removal is an crucial practice for keeping healthy landscapes, managing overgrowth, and preparing areas for new plantings or hardscape setups. This procedure includes getting rid of weeds, shrubs, little trees, or intrusive species, making sure to extract roots to prevent regrowth. Appropriate methods prevent damage to surrounding plants and soil structure. Mechanical removal, hand digging, or chemical treatments may be utilized depending upon plant type and site conditions. Post-removal, soil amendment and grading make sure that the location appropriates for replanting, yard installation, or other landscape improvements. Routine plant removal supports landscape looks, decreases insect and illness pressures, and improves overall plant health. Correctly handled removal prepares the home for sustainable and visually appealing outdoor environments
